The Volkswagen CC is a four-door coupe which challenges the Mercedes CLS and the Audi A5 Sportback.
The CC benefits from being facelifted in 2011 giving a more imposing nose and an attractive chrome grille.
The CC's interior look similar to the Passat on which it's based.
The Volkswagen CC gets the best of the Passat's engine lineup, starting with a 1.4-litre turbo petrol offering enough performance for most buyers.
The CC is available with a very efficient 2.0-litre diesel engine that emits just 120g/km of CO2.
The Volkswagen CC handles nicely but the steering is too light for enthusiastic drivers.
Rear headroom is poor due to the sloping roofline.
Boot space is 452 litres, and the back seat splits and folds easily.
